580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ham is recorded publicly as an early-century freehold house across 828 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 158 m2 plot.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ham is £402,067 and its rental estimate is £2,107 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.
Becontree Avenue, Dagenham, RM8 falls within the RM8 postal district, in the borough of Barking and Dagenham.
580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ham has a single entry in the Land Registry from April 2021 and a single entry in the EPC database dated October 2020.

The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ham, we estimate a market value of £422,171 and a rental value of £2,212 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£373,923 and £1,959 per month respectively.
Over the last year, 580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ham has seen its estimated sale value drop by £350 (0.1%) and its estimated rental value rise by £69 per month (3.3%). This results in an estimated gross rental yield of 6.3%.
HM Land Registry records the plot of land for 580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ham as measuring 158 m2.
That makes it the 10th largest plot in the postcode, where all 11 other houses have recorded plot data.
580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of F.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 14 Oct 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Portable electric heaters assumed for most rooms.
The most recent sale of 580, Becontree Avenue, Dagenham completed on 29th April 2021 at £345,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
